France's Total plots entry into electricity retailing
French energy major Total is preparing to launch into Australia's electricity retailing sector with a focus on large industrial and government customers, in a significant expansion of its existing sole role as a power supplier to its part-owned GLNG venture in Queensland.
The move follows supermajor Shell's recent entry into the same sector, which was accelerated through the surprise $617 million takeover of business power retailer ERM Power last year.
